R-7.5(A)
Single Family 7,500 sq ft District
This district comprises a major portion of the existing single family dwelling development of the city and is considered to be the proper zoning classification for large areas of the undeveloped land remaining in the city appropriate for single family dwelling use. This district is intended to be composed of single family dwellings together with public and private schools, churches, and public parks essential to create basic neighborhood units. Limited portions of these neighborhood units may consist of denser residential zoning classifications which are shown on the zoning district map or which later may be created by amendments to the map.
